SECTION 5 FLIGHT MANAGEMENT<br />

5.1 INTRODUCTION<br />

Perspective ® is an integrated flight, engine, communication, navigation and surveillance system. This section<br />

of the Pilot’s Guide explains flight management using the system.<br />

The most prominent part of the system are the two full color displays: a Primary Flight Display (PFD) and a<br />

Multi Function Display (MFD). The information to successfully navigate the aircraft using the GPS sensors is<br />

displayed on the PFD and the MFD. See examples in the Figure 5-1 and Figure 5-2. Detailed descriptions of flight<br />

management functions are discussed later in this section.<br />

A brief description of the flight management data on the PFD and MFD follows.<br />

Navigation mode indicates which sensor is providing the course data (e.g., GPS, VOR) and the flight plan phase<br />

(e.g., Departure (DPRT), Terminal (TERM), Enroute (ENR), Oceanic (OCN), RNAV Approach (LNAV, LNAV+V,<br />

L/VNAV, LP, LP+V, or LPV), or Missed Approach (MAPR)). L/VNAV, LP, and LPV approach service levels are only<br />

available with SBAS. L/VNAV will be flown as Baro VNAV when SBAS is not available.<br />

The Inset Map is a small version of the MFD Navigation Map and can be displayed in the lower left corner of<br />

the PFD. When the system is in reversionary mode, the Inset Map is displayed in the lower right corner. The<br />

Inset Map is displayed by pressing the INSET Softkey. Pressing the INSET Softkey again, then pressing the OFF<br />

Softkey removes the Inset Map.<br />

The Navigation Map displays aviation data (e.g., airports, VORs, airways, airspaces), geographic data (e.g.,<br />

cities, lakes, highways, borders), topographic data (map shading indicating elevation), and hazard data (e.g.,<br />

traffic, terrain, weather). The amount of displayed data can be reduced by pressing the DCLTR Softkey. The<br />

Navigation Map can be oriented four different ways: North Up (NORTH UP), Track Up (TRK UP), Desired Track<br />

Up (DTK UP), or Heading Up (HDG UP).<br />

An aircraft icon is placed on the Navigation Map at the location corresponding to the calculated present position.<br />

The aircraft position and the flight plan legs are accurately based on GPS calculations. The basemap upon which<br />

these are placed are from a source with less resolution, therefore the relative position of the aircraft to map features<br />

is not exact. The leg of the active flight plan currently being flown is shown as a magenta line on the navigation<br />

map. The other legs are shown in white.<br />

There are 28 different map ranges available, from 500 feet to 2000 nm. The current range is indicated in the<br />

lower right corner of the map and represents the top-to-bottom distance covered by the map. To change the map<br />

range on any map, turn the Joystick counter-clockwise to zoom in ( -, decreasing), or clockwise to zoom out (+,<br />

increasing).<br />

The Direct-to Window, the Flight Plan Window, the Procedures Window, and the Nearest Airports Window<br />

can be displayed in the lower right corner of the PFD. Details of these windows are discussed in detail later in<br />

the section.<br />
